Transaction 26fb171319a8a10010bf19607f404a0c52860aa6acee150b394b908ffa56432e
1 Input
1 Output
-
26fb171319a8a10010bf19607f404a0c52860aa6acee150b394b908ffa56432e: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 33e5664ed5f0ea15761490ceafdc5a9c6c941af7edd2d3934683a608c7abdbae
- address
- bc1px0jkvnk47r4p2as5jr82lhz6n3kfgxhhahfd8y6xswnq33atmwhqlq0zf8